Museum in Intramuros commemorates Rizal's Euro travels

7:41 pm on 24 October 2022, Monday

The National Historical Commission of the Philippines (NHCP) launched the exhibit Jose Rizal, in Europe at the Museo ni Jose Rizal Fort Santiago. The exhibit was launched in celebration of Museums and Galleries Month.

The exhibit featured paintings of KUNST Filipino. KUNST is a German word for art and is an acronym for the art organization Kapatiran at Ugnayan ng Natatanging Sining at Talento, an art organization founded by Virgilio Godoy Cuizon, an art manager, art critic, and curator residing in Germany. KUNST Filipino was recently awarded at the BanaagAward 2021 Presidential Awards for Filipino Individuals and Organizations Overseas (PAFIOO).  

The Ten (10) paintings, semi-finalists in the International Painting Contest-themed “Life of Dr. Jose Rizal in Europe,” were donated to the NHCP.  

The artists who participated in the donation of their artworks were Arthur Marcelo, Jorge Banawa, Eliseo Perreras Jr., Bryan Yabut, Efren Carpio, John Perry Pellejera, Petronilo Gonzales Jr., Ronna Manansala, Vincent Gonzales, and Rodel Bautista.

NHCP is the national government agency mandated to promote and preserve Philippine history and heritage by administrating national shrines, museums, research and publication, conservation, and marking of historic sites and structures.
